Fall Festival Details Now Online

The complete schedule for the 24th San Francisco Jazz Festival, including show descriptions, dates, and ticket prices, is now live on the SFJAZZ website. With a lineup that includes the colossal Sonny Rollins, the transcendent Alice Coltrane, and the Brazilian sounds of Marisa Monte, the fall Festival will be a citywide celebration of exceptional music. Or, in USA Today’s words: “For three full weeks in the fall, the City by the Bay is the jazz capital of the world.”

In the three years since its debut, the SFJAZZ Collective has earned widespread acclaim for its innovative repertoire and stellar musicianship. Now DownBeat has named the Collective the #1 “Rising Star Jazz Group” in its annual Critics Poll. Two Collective members also took individual awards: Bobby Hutcherson for “Best Vibraphonist” and Miguel Zenón for #1 “Rising Star–Alto Saxophone.” Look for the full story in DownBeat’s August issue.

Jane Getter Trio
High-octane guitarist Jane Getter has been in steady demand on the competitive NYC jazz scene for some time, getting the call from high-profile musicians like Jack McDuff and Kenny Garrett.

The Snake Trio
Virtuosity, inventiveness and soul are the hallmarks of The Snake Trio, an intriguing Latin ensemble featuring mandolin/bandola (Jackeline Rago), flute/sax (Donna Viscuso) and bass (Saul Sierra).
